FAQs - booking Madagascar flights

  • Do I need a visa to travel to Madagascar from London?

    UK citizens do not need to apply for a visa to travel to Madagascar, however they will need to pay for a tourist visa upon arrival. This must be paid in cash in Euros, US Dollars, or local currency, Malagasy Ariary. You can buy a 30-day visa for about $37 (£32) or a 60-day visa for about $45 (£39). Also, your passport must be valid for at least six months on the date of arrival.

  • Are there direct flights available to Madagascar from London Heathrow Airport?

    No, there are no direct flights available from London Heathrow Airport to Madagascar. However, you can grab flights with several airlines that operate routes with one stopover, they include Air France, Kenya Airways, Ethiopian Air, Turkish Airlines and Mauritius Airlines.

  • What’s the best way to get to London Heathrow Airport from central London?

    The best way to get from central London to London Heathrow Airport is to book a seat on the Heathrow Express Train leaving from Paddington Station. If you buy a ticket three months in advance, it costs about £5.50; if you buy it two months in advance, it costs about £10; and if you buy it one month in advance, it costs about £18. On the day of purchase at the station, the ticket costs about £25.

Top tips for finding a cheap flight from London Heathrow Airport to Madagascar

  • It is always worthwhile making use of the various services given to travellers at London Heathrow Airport (LHR). There are lounges that you may book in advance online if you wish to unwind before your trip. You may reserve a seat in lounges like the Club Aspire Lounge in Terminals 3 and 5 and the Plaza Premium Lounge in Terminals 2 and 4, with prices ranging between £35 and £42. You can use the free Wi-Fi and order food and drinks while relaxing in comfort before your plane is due to take off.
  • If you need to arrange special mobility assistance at London Heathrow Airport (LHR), there are services available to meet your specific requirements. Be mindful about informing your airline of any special requirements you may have at the time of booking or at least 48 hours before your journey.
  • If you want to find the cheapest flights from London Heathrow Airport (LHR) to Antananarivo Ivato Airport (TNR), it's recommended checking out flights with Kenya Airways. This airline operates the lowest cost flights that include a 7h 15min stopover at Nairobi Jomo Kenyatta Airport (NBO), with an overall flight time of 19h 10min.
  • Travelling by airport taxi is the most convenient way to get to the city centre of Antananarivo from Antananarivo Ivato Airport (TNR). The journey only takes around 20 minutes and costs around 50,000 to 70,000 MGA (10-14 GBP).
  • If you don’t want to be waiting around for your connecting flight, Air France offers flights that include a short 2-hour stopover at Paris Charles de Gaulle Airport (CDG), and arriving at Antananarivo Ivato Airport in 14h 05min. While Ethiopian Air also offer short stopovers of 1h 50min at Addis Ababa Bole Airport (ADD), eventually arriving in Antananarivo at 14h 25min.
